The move is part of Forest Park’s merger with 78-bed St. Alexius Hospital, also in St. Louis. Both hospitals belong to Florida-based Success Healthcare.
Forest Park, which has a low census and many creditors, will lay off more than 300 of its 400 employees and close most services, leaving only the ED, a small pharmacy, a lab, a few overnight beds and plenty of healthcare space to lease.
Cuts in the state’s hospital reimbursements, effective last month, would have reduced payments for the two hospitals by $24 million in the next two years.
